Laser Focus World is an industry bedrock—first published in 1965 and still going strong. We publish original articles about cutting-edge advances in lasers, optics, photonics, sensors, and quantum technologies, as well as test and measurement, and the shift currently underway to usher in the photonic integrated circuits, optical interconnects, and copackaged electronics and photonics to deliver the speed and efficiency essential for data centers of the future.

Our 80,000 qualified print subscribers—and 130,000 12-month engaged online audience—trust us to dive in and provide original journalism you won’t find elsewhere covering key emerging areas such as laser-driven inertial confinement fusion, lasers in space, integrated photonics, chipscale lasers, LiDAR, metasurfaces, high-energy laser weaponry, photonic crystals, and quantum computing/sensors/communications. We cover the innovations driving these markets.

Cisco (CSCO)

Trailing 12-Month GAAP Operating Margin: 19%

Founded in 1984 by a husband and wife team who wanted computers at Stanford to talk to computers at UC Berkeley, Cisco (NASDAQ: CSCO) designs and sells networking equipment, security solutions, and collaboration tools that help businesses connect their systems and secure their digital operations.

Why Do We Steer Clear of CSCO?

  1. Sales were flat over the last two years, indicating it’s failed to expand this cycle
  2. Capital intensity has ramped up over the last five years as its free cash flow margin decreased by 6.3 percentage points
  3. Eroding returns on capital suggest its historical profit centers are aging

Cisco’s stock price of $59.26 implies a valuation ratio of 15.7x forward P/E. Check out our free in-depth research report to learn more about why CSCO doesn’t pass our bar.
